Unity(ユニティ)とは、ゲーム開発者やコンテンツクリエイターにとって非常に重要なプラットフォームです。この記事では、Unityの基本的な概念から高度な機能に至るまで、Unityについて知っておくべきすべてを詳しく説明します。
Unityとは何か?知っておくべきすべて
- Unityとは何ですか?
Unityは、ビデオゲーム、仮想現実(VR)、拡張現実(AR)、シミュレーション、視覚化、教育アプリケーションなど、さまざまなプラットフォームとデバイスに対応するソフトウェア開発環境です。Unityを使用することで、独自の3Dおよび2Dアプリケーションを開発できます。
- Unityの主な特徴
クロスプラットフォーム対応: Unityは、iOS、Android、Windows、macOSなど、さまざまなプラットフォームでアプリケーションをビルドできるため、開発者にとって非常に便利です。
ビジュアルエディタ: Unityのビジュアルエディタを使用すると、コードを書かずにシーンやアセットを設計できます。これにより、プロトタイプの作成やアイデアの実現が簡単になります。
豊富なアセットストア: Unityのアセットストアには、数千もの3Dモデル、サウンドエフェクト、プラグイン、スクリプトがあり、開発プロジェクトを拡張するのに役立ちます。
強力なコミュニティ: Unityは世界中で広く使用されており、コミュニティが非常に活発です。問題に直面した場合、解決策を見つけるのは比較的簡単です。
- Unityの使用例
Unityはさまざまな分野で利用されています。以下はその一部です:
ゲーム開発: Unityはゲーム開発者にとって最も一般的なツールの1つであり、多くの有名なゲームがこのエンジンで制作されています。
ゲーム開発
教育: 教育アプリケーションやシミュレーションソフトウェアを作成するためにも使用されています。
建築および設計: Unityは建築家やデザイナーにとって、建物や製品の仮想プロトタイプを作成するための有力なツールです。
- Unityの学習と開始
Unityを学び、プロジェクトを開始するには、公式ウェブサイトからUnityをダウンロードし、ドキュメンテーションやオンラインチュートリアルを参照することがおすすめです。また、Unityのコミュニティフォーラムやオンラインコミュニティに参加して、他の開発者との交流や知識共有ができます。
Unityは、創造力を発揮し、さまざまなプロジェクトを実現するための強力なツールです。どんな種類のアプリケーションやゲームを作成しようとしているかに関係なく、Unityはその目標を達成するための支援を提供します。
- まとめ
Unityは、多くのプラットフォームで動作し、クロスプラットフォーム開発を容易にする強力な開発ツールです。ゲーム開発から教育アプリケーションの制作まで、Unityはさまざまなプロジェクトに適しています。Unityを学んで使いこなすことで、クリエイティビティを最大限に発揮し、革新的なアプリケーションを開発することが可能です。
Unityの世界に足を踏み入れ、新しいプロジェクトをスタートさせる準備が整いましたか?Unityの魅力的な世界を探索し、創造的なアイデアを現実にしましょう。
この記事を読んで、Unityについての基本を把握し、その多様な可能性に触れることができました。Unityの世界への探求を続け、次のプロジェクトを始めましょう!
MiichiSoft - あなたもテクノロジースターになれます! 強力なソフトウェア開発経験、高いエンゲージメント、継続的なイノベーションにより、当社はお客様の輝きと成長を支援するインタラクティブな作業環境を構築します。 MiichiSoft では、あなたはチームのメンバーであるだけでなく、Unity を開発できる若くて才能のあるスターでもあります。 私たちと一緒に究極の技術的課題を克服しましょう!